    Quick question for the classic: How was Louis' inside game?

    From what I've seen he was a fighter that threw short, compact combinations with perfect technique. His preferred distance seemed just a touch closer than middle range, working his way in behind a jab and a shuffle.

    How did he fair on the inside? I've seen very little footage of him in an up close battle. How were his hooks? How was his body attacks? Did he really have a preferred distance or did he fight at any quarter?

    In the first fight, Godoy gives Louis a lot of trouble by randomly holding/mauling him at close quarters. In the rematch though, an adjusted Louis rips him apart at close quarters and stops him. I don't think anyone ever troubled Louis on the inside after that until he fought Marciano, by which time he was old and his punching power largely gone.
